Angelo F. Leonardis

Mr. Leonardis, 80, of Woodbridge, died Oct. 29, 2011, at Haven Hospice at JFK Medical Center, Edison. Born in Newark, he had resided in Woodbridge for the past 49 years. He was employed as a longshoreman for Maher Terminals, Port Elizabeth, for 50 years before retiring in 2007. Mr. Leonardis was a U.S. Navy veteran who served during the Korean War. He was a communicant of St. James Roman Catholic Church, Woodbridge. He was predeceased by his wife, Joan Kipila Leonardis, in 2007. Surviving are two daughters and a son-in-law, Marie Kish of Carteret and Lisa and Danny Petro of Woodbridge; a son and daughter-in-law, Angelo “Archie” and Heather Leonardis of the Port Reading section of Woodbridge; a brother, Carmen Leonardis of Jackson; three grandchildren; and two great-grandchildren. The funeral service was held at Costello-Greiner Funeral Home, Woodbridge, followed by a Mass of Resurrection at St. James Church. Interment took place at St. Gertrude Cemetery, Colonia section of Woodbridge.
